Latest Patents
Colin Campbell's latest patents include innovative technologies that enhance the functionality of rake receivers. The first patent, titled "Rake receiver methods and apparatus," describes methods and apparatus for efficiently implementing a rake receiver. This technology allows for dynamic assignment of rake receiver elements, such as fingers, to antenna elements. By utilizing multiple antennas, the system can allocate rake elements dynamically based on channel estimates, maximizing signal recovery according to detected channel conditions. The second patent, "Communications methods and apparatus," outlines a system for recovering symbols from control and data channels for multiple users. This apparatus processes control channel signals on a time-shared basis, allowing for efficient signal recovery while maintaining separate processing for data channels.
